Transaction 511072977f6e80b0c702806d3629332e5fa058789832bae33f1234667cc81b0c

1 Input
2 Outputs
  • 511072977f6e80b0c702806d3629332e5fa058789832bae33f1234667cc81b0c:0
  • value  418493
    address  3KDZ4PXUS68UBrm3iUmNSoMQJjhQpQQhHN
  • 511072977f6e80b0c702806d3629332e5fa058789832bae33f1234667cc81b0c:1
  • value  813134
    address  1JqskfERuLfZzR58kRc1f6NBNSzYoXdfn4